Related Products
Some results have been hidden because they may be inaccessible to you.Show inaccessible results
Download Steam Link | Game Streaming Simplified
SponsoredStream PC games on mobile easily with Steam Link app. Install now. Bring your Steam library to your phone. Install Steam Link now


Feedback